This posting illustrates the beauty of using Mailwasher. Any doubtful e-mails can be read on the server site, with no fear of putting a virus on the computer. I list ALL genuine e-mail senders in the FRIEND list. Any you don't want can be deleted on the server site. This of course is old news to the converted, but is well worth consideration by the non converted.

I use it too, andsome, but still watch out for viruses in email from your 'Friends' list.

Turning off the Outlook Express 'Preview' window stops mail from opening on auto.

All good advice. I always scan e-mail attachments separately with Norton AV, even though they have been scanned on arrival. I closed the preview pane many MOONS ago, in response to a tip on this forum.
